GRFNL Round 16 Football Preview | Hay targets beating Kangas once again

BY NATHAN DOLE

HAY will be striving to prove its previous win against Ultima was no fluke when it tackles the Kangaroos in Saturday’s 16th round of the Golden River FNL senior footy action.

Ultima has home-ground advantage as first takes on third.

When these clubs met in round 11 it was the Hay Lions who roared loudest in an 83-62 result.

The Lions go into this contest following last Saturday’s eight-goal win against Macorna.

Hay’s attack is led by Declan Watson and Jensen Hargreaves.

The Lions named Dom Booth in the centre, co-captains Kenneth Jubb and Brad Pocock at centre half-forward and on a back flank.

Big test for Hay ruckman James Moran and on-ballers Fergus Cattanach and Will Clark.

Ultima won its latest hit-out at Murrabit by 95 points as Bailey Codling kicked four goals and Ryan Devereux added three.

Best in the Roos’ 14th win of the season included Martyn Cooper and Corey Grey.

Ultima’s team to tackle the Lions includes Caillum Brady, Darcy Farrell, Ed Kuchel, Mitch and Tyler Makepeace, and Aydan and Kyle Symons.

Murrabit hosts Moulamein.

When they met in round 11 it was the Swans who scored a 15-goal win against the Blues at Moulamein.

Murrabit will be determined to lift its scoring output after a tally of 29 against Ultima last round.

The Blues’ attack is led by former Brisbane Lions and Essendon forward Damian Cupido.

Key players for Murrabit include Jono Aujard, Tobie Cameron, Michael Grant and captain Nathan O’Toole.

The Blues will also look for big games from the likes of Ed Aujard, Dustin Blake, and Cooper Williams.

Moulamein won last Saturday’s clash with Wandella by 43 points as Amos Farrell, James White, Rodney Reeves and Lachie Martin led the way.

The Swans’ line-up bound for Murrabit includes Blake Azzopardi, Anthony Daw, Josh Flight, and captain Heath Moloney.

Wandella and Macorna meet in the clash of the Bombers and Tigers at Wandella Recreation Reserve.

It was a dramatic finish to their previous meeting as the Tigers clawed their way to a 42-38 victory at Macorna.

Best for Wandella in last week’s clash at Moulamein were Adam Ward, Russell Rich, Tim Robinson and Austin Crellin.

The Bombers’ team for this round includes Ricky Cathie, Austin and Jayden Crellin, Jack Danckert, and Archer Lancaster.

Macorna’s line-up includes Shaun Haffenden in the centre, Lachlan Ritchie and Josh Cameron in attack, and Malcolm Neiwand and Toby Whinfield on the half-back line.

The Tigers will also look for plenty of chances to be created by on-ballers Hunter Anset and Ethan Stone.

Golden Rivers FNL senior footy ladder:

Ultima 180 per cent, 56 points; Moulamein 136, 44; Hay 128, 40; Macorna 86, 20; Wandella 67, 12; Murrabit 54, 8.
